About Robert S. Tebbs

Robert S. Tebbs is a scholar working on Molecular Biology, Cancer Research, Biotechnology, Food Science and Genetics, having authored 24 papers that have together received 1.5k ind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include DNA Repair Mechanisms (10 papers), Carcinogens and Genotoxicity Assessment (6 papers), Identification and Quantification in Food (5 papers), Listeria monocytogenes in Food Safety (5 papers), Salmonella and Campylobacter epidemiology (5 papers), Escherichia coli research studies (3 papers), Spectroscopy and Chemometric Analyses (3 papers) and CRISPR and Genetic Engineering (3 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Cancer Research (385 citations), Endocrinology (125 citations), Molecular Biology (1.2k citations), Oncology (399 citations) and Pathology and Forensic Medicine (98 citations). Robert S. Tebbs has collaborated with scholars based in United States, United Kingdom and Norway. Frequent co-authors include Larry H. Thompson, James D. Tucker, James E. Cleaver, Jane E. Lamerdin, Kerry W. Brookman, Juanito J. Meneses, Margaret L. Flannery, Andreas Hartmann, Roger A. Pedersen and David Schild. Their work appears in journals such as Journal of AOAC International, DNA repair, Journal of Food Protection, Genomics and Molecular Cell.
